My first guess is King James, but that looks like an english coat of arms, and not the scottish one, and James wasn't proclaimed King of England until 1603. However, that looks like a thistle above the coat of arms, so maybe this is an issue of James while King of Scots. You would probably get better results posting this in the unidentified forum.
